Troels Henriksen

Orcid: 0000-0002-1195-9722

According to our database1, Troels Henriksen authored at least 26 papers between 2007 and 2023.

Collaborative distances:
  • Dijkstra number2 of four.
  • Erdős number3 of four.

Timeline

Legend:

Book 
In proceedings 
Article 
PhD thesis 
Dataset
Other 

Links

On csauthors.net:

Bibliography

2023
Fast and Efficient Boolean Unification for Hindley-Milner-Style Type and Effect Systems.
Proc. ACM Program. Lang., October, 2023

Parallelism in a Region Inference Context.
Proc. ACM Program. Lang., 2023

Shape-Constrained Array Programming with Size-Dependent Types.
Proceedings of the 11th ACM SIGPLAN International Workshop on Functional High-Performance and Numerical Computing, 2023

2022
AD for an Array Language with Nested Parallelism.
Proceedings of the SC22: International Conference for High Performance Computing, 2022

Memory Optimizations in an Array Language.
Proceedings of the SC22: International Conference for High Performance Computing, 2022

2021
Bounds Checking on GPU.
Int. J. Parallel Program., 2021

Dataset Sensitive Autotuning of Multi-versioned Code Based on Monotonic Properties - Autotuning in Futhark.
Proceedings of the Trends in Functional Programming - 22nd International Symposium, 2021

Towards size-dependent types for array programming.
Proceedings of the ARRAY 2021: Proceedings of the 7th ACM SIGPLAN International Workshop on Libraries, 2021

2020
Compiling generalized histograms for GPU.
Proceedings of the International Conference for High Performance Computing, 2020

Massively-Parallel Change Detection for Satellite Time Series Data with Missing Values.
Proceedings of the 36th IEEE International Conference on Data Engineering, 2020

2019
Incremental flattening for nested data parallelism.
Proceedings of the 24th ACM SIGPLAN Symposium on Principles and Practice of Parallel Programming, 2019

Data-parallel flattening by expansion.
Proceedings of the 6th ACM SIGPLAN International Workshop on Libraries, 2019

Using a high-level parallel programming language for GPU-accelerated tomographic reconstruction.
Proceedings of the 17th International Conference on High Performance Computing & Simulation, 2019

Compositional deep learning in Futhark.
Proceedings of the 8th ACM SIGPLAN International Workshop on Functional High-Performance and Numerical Computing, 2019

2018
Static interpretation of higher-order modules in Futhark: functional GPU programming in the large.
Proc. ACM Program. Lang., 2018

High-Performance Defunctionalisation in Futhark.
Proceedings of the Trends in Functional Programming - 19th International Symposium, 2018

Modular acceleration: tricky cases of functional high-performance computing.
Proceedings of the 7th ACM SIGPLAN International Workshop on Functional High-Performance Computing, 2018

2017
Futhark: purely functional GPU-programming with nested parallelism and in-place array updates.
Proceedings of the 38th ACM SIGPLAN Conference on Programming Language Design and Implementation, 2017

Strategies for regular segmented reductions on GPU.
Proceedings of the 6th ACM SIGPLAN International Workshop on Functional High-Performance Computing, 2017

2016
FinPar: A Parallel Financial Benchmark.
ACM Trans. Archit. Code Optim., 2016

Design and GPGPU performance of Futhark's redomap construct.
Proceedings of the 3rd ACM SIGPLAN International Workshop on Libraries, 2016

APL on GPUs: a TAIL from the past, scribbled in Futhark.
Proceedings of the 5th International Workshop on Functional High-Performance Computing, 2016

2014
Bounds Checking: An Instance of Hybrid Analysis.
Proceedings of the ARRAY'14: Proceedings of the 2014 ACM SIGPLAN International Workshop on Libraries, 2014

Size slicing: a hybrid approach to size inference in futhark.
Proceedings of the 3rd ACM SIGPLAN workshop on Functional high-performance computing, 2014

2013
A T2 graph-reduction approach to fusion.
Proceedings of the 2nd ACM SIGPLAN workshop on Functional high-performance computing, 2013

2007
ESA: a CLIM library for writing Emacs-Style Applications.
Proceedings of the International Lisp Conference, 2007


  Loading...